Fort Worth Considers How To Spend Millions

by Mary Stewart
FORT WORTH (CBS 11 News) ― It's a problem many cities would like to have, how to spend gas drilling revenue.

Drilling in the Barnett Shale under city parks and airports is netting $14 million for Fort Worth.

More than 600 gas wells have gotten permits for Fort Worth. The city has seven of its own, up and running, bringing in $400,000 a month.

Some of the proceeds from under city parks must go back into maintaining parks.

But what about the rest? Should it be used to fix potholes and drainage problems?

"The roads in this area are not good at all. They're actually horrible," Fort Worth resident Dale Ballard said as he drove in the Fairmont area.

"The biggest call we get is 'Fix my street! When are you gonna fix my street?'" Chuck Silcox said.

But other council members say what's needed is a lasting legacy, an endowment, in interest bearing investments.

Wendy Davis disagrees, "If we today make the decision to fix every street there is, and we could, it's very short-sighted and won't best serve our citizens."

Council members acknowledge it's a dilemma many cities would welcome.

"Just like the parable of talents, god's given us a blessing," council member Danny Scarth said. "We need to be sure we're good stewards of it."

"You can't both spend and save. There's going have to be a balance struck," Mayor Mike Moncrief told council members in the pre-council meeting. "We're going to have to find that balance and I'm confident we can and we will."
